This well-presented four-bedroom detached house is offered for sale in a sought-after position on the edge of Bishop’s Cleeve, near Cheltenham. Built as one of just three properties in a private close, it occupies a generous 0.22-acre plot with a large south-west facing rear garden and ample parking, making it particularly suitable for families.

The ground floor offers two separate reception rooms. The main living room features large windows with a view over the front garden, creating a bright and comfortable everyday space. To the rear, the separate dining room enjoys a garden outlook and provides access to a large rear conservatory, ideal for family dining or additional seating with views over the garden. The kitchen/breakfast room offers space for informal meals, complemented by a useful utility room, an extended area providing additional practicality. A cloakroom/WC completes the ground floor accommodation.

Upstairs, the property provides four bedrooms. The principal bedroom is a double with its own en-suite shower room. Two further double bedrooms both benefit from built-in wardrobes, while the fourth bedroom is a large single, suitable as a bedroom, study, or nursery. A family bathroom serves the remaining bedrooms.

Externally, the house is set back with a large driveway providing extensive off-road parking. The generous rear garden, facing south-west, is a notable feature, with scope and potential to extend the property, subject to any necessary consents. The council tax band is E, and the property has been owned by the same occupier since new.

The location on the edge of Bishop’s Cleeve places the property within easy reach of local amenities, including supermarkets, independent shops, cafés and everyday services in the village centre. The area offers nearby schools and green spaces, along with local cycling routes and open countryside, providing varied options for walking and outdoor activities.

Cheltenham town centre is readily accessible by road, offering a wider selection of retail, leisure and cultural facilities, as well as the renowned Cheltenham Racecourse, which is conveniently close by. Public transport links include bus services from Bishop’s Cleeve into Cheltenham and surrounding areas, while Cheltenham Spa railway station, accessible by car or bus, provides regular services to Birmingham, Bristol, London and other major destinations.
